Creation Africa was born to construct a different awareness of a misperceived “dark continent”. Creation Africa promotes the work of artist, Nii Addico, an incredible Ghanaian wood carver and drummer as well as fair trade products from Africa.

Ongoing: Nii Addico is proud to be part of Art in the Park. At Lakeside Drive in Stratford, members of Art in the Park have presented an outdoor show since 1968. Every Wed, Sat and Sun, during June, July, August & September weather permitting; the works of regional artists are represented.
